Output 40d7e652f9c94efd723e78e7d3941b90b9ab7278f4e9f4d4de67a55cad2fb9cf:0

value
309888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50125efaccef40328e9e9135031ebcf47d05ab12 OP_EQUAL
address
38zPzL8Yi64doW5E2cK3aqJEuZ7CHTV9zW
transaction
40d7e652f9c94efd723e78e7d3941b90b9ab7278f4e9f4d4de67a55cad2fb9cf
confirmations
3073
spent
true